SrBeW₂ is an intermetallic compound combining strontium, beryllium, and tungsten elements, belonging to the family of lightweight refractory metals and high-density intermetallics. This material appears to be primarily a research-phase compound rather than a widely commercialized alloy; it combines beryllium's low density with tungsten's high density and refractory properties, making it potentially relevant for applications requiring unusual property combinations such as radiation shielding, aerospace structures, or high-temperature engineering. The intermetallic nature suggests potential for high strength at elevated temperatures, though its practical use remains limited to specialized research and development contexts.
